Chris Wallace on Flake Deal: It ‘Could Be a Serious Setback’ to the Kavanaugh Nomination

‘I certainly have never seen anything quite like this play out live on national television’

EXCERPT:

FAULKNER: "All right. Let’s continue here on Fox News Channel. And I do want to bring in Chris Wallace and Bret Baier. I said before, Chris, that this is unprecedented. Am I right about that and what happens next?"

WALLACE: "In the course of Congress there have been some last-minute deals. I've certainly have never seen anything quite like this play out live on national television. And this is — it was fascinating to watch. And potentially it could be a serious setback to the nomination of Brett Kavanaugh. And let me explain. You were exactly right in what you said. Flake is just one vote and he is just offering one opinion which is that he wants to see a week’s delay in the Senate floor consideration, at most a week’s delay while the FBI holds — conducts its investigation. But, in the end, Mitch McConnell and it isn't really Mitch McConnell and Schumer. It’s Mitch McConnell as the Majority Leader who sets the schedule on the Senate floor."
